I wanted to create a postcard-size announcement about my new book, Conquer Email Overload with Better Habits, Etiquette, and Outlook 2007. As usual, PowerPoint was the answer. I first resized the PowerPoint slide, changed the background, and added my art elements and text. Then with one of my favorite applications, ImageExport, I was able to save the slide in a higher resolution jpg than native PowerPoint can produce.

Once the announcement was in jpg format , I popped over to iContact, created a new message, and inserted the jpg. Then I hyperlinked it to the Webpage I want you to click to.
